Starehe MP and Nairobi
governor hopeful Margaret
Wanjiru on Sunday demanded
an apology from former
Makadara MP Reuben Ndolo
after the two differed in the
presence of Prime Minister
Raila Odinga. Ndolo was
addressing the PM's rally in
Kibera.
Ndolos attempts to calm a
section of the crowd who
were rowdy sparked outrage
from Margaret Wanjiru and
the discord in the Cord
coalition came out open.
“Nyinyi vijana wa Bishop
Margaret Wanjiru nyamazeni!
(you youth supporters of
Bishop Margaret Wanjiru keep
quiet),” Ndolo told the crowd
amid protest and anger from
the Starehe MP.
“Eti nini? Wao sio wangu
(What are you saying? They
are not mine)," said Wanjiru.
"Ndolo usinileteee. (Ndolo
don’t joke with me),” Wanjiru
told Ndolo and nearly cut him
short in his speech.
Despite attempts from the
crowd to shout down Ndolo
and force him to apologise to
Wanjiru, Prime minister Raila
Odinga ignored the calls and
asked Ndolo to go on with his
speech.
But this did not deter an
angry Wanjiru from pointing a
finger at Ndolo and saying
that Ndolo had disrespected
her. Ndolo went on with his
speech as Wanjiru kept on
pointing a finger at him.
The former Makadara MP,
mayor George Aladwa and
Sports minister Ababu
Namwamba who were
present, are supporters of
Evans Kidero, who wants to
clinch the governorship on an
ODM ticket.
During the rally there were
several sideshows pitting
supporters of Evans Kidero
and Margaret Wanjiru as they
jostled in outdoing each other
on the podium.
Mayor Aladwa said Nairobi
needs a governor who is loyal
to Prime Minister Raila
Odinga and that Kidero was
loyal. However, in a counter
attack, Wanjiru said she has
been loyal to Odinga since the
times of LDP, ODM Kenya
and now ODM.
“If its loyalty, I am the most
loyal to the Prime Minister
Raila Odinga. I deserve to be
the Nairobi governor,” Wanjiru
told the crowd.
As she ended her speech,
Ababu Namwamba and
Aladwa whispered to each
other and Aladwa allegedly
told Ababu that he should go
and downplay what Wanjiru
had said.
He allegedly said Wanjiru
seemed to have scored highly
by dismissing their claims that
she is not loyal to Raila. But
Ababu did not speak anything
about the issue again.
